Output b95f3dea351b91cdc5cc578f9e4f5b9f20249d9860a4e1c84c9b06fd09b81786:0

value
5352693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2380981e28138ec591c521b598948d995e3eadb6 OP_EQUAL
address
34vjd95pF1X46xmn5cCJ41pPcqVuFvyWvH
transaction
b95f3dea351b91cdc5cc578f9e4f5b9f20249d9860a4e1c84c9b06fd09b81786
confirmations
323510
spent
true